Transaction 68caef9259024ed136dec913cedcb089831ae6d324e51130b289febf7ac6bd03
1 Input
1 Output
-
68caef9259024ed136dec913cedcb089831ae6d324e51130b289febf7ac6bd03:0
- value
- 3649484
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9803d37f45fa84bfc4eb90c539516ee949865e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NHe4ueqBgDxjFpJH1iXc5rL2dRg1fhfJB